Transaction

d07c15558e5fe2c1fb688fc6646263b1860bb71fb57fee907b5aecdb85c316f4

Summary

In Block392283
TimeTue, 10 Oct 2023 13:59:00 UTC
Total Input673.9999027 Nebula
Total Output707.9999027 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
733051 Confirmations707.9999027 Nebula
Raw Transaction